WebOct 1, 2024 · Totalitarianism is a system of government under which the people are allowed virtually no authority, with the state holding absolute control. Totalitarianism is considered an extreme form of authoritarianism, in which government controls almost all aspects of the public and private lives of the people. WebNov 14, 2024 · Coming from the Greek word oligarkhes, meaning “few governing,” an oligarchy is any power structure controlled by a small number of people called oligarchs. Oligarchs may be distinguished and related by their wealth, family ties, nobility, corporate interests, religion, politics, or military power. All forms of government, including ...
